Heather Mills denies playing voicemail tape to Piers Morgan

Heather Mills has firmly denied allowing former Daily Mirror editor Piers Morgan to listen to her voicemails. Morgan implied in his evidence to the Leveson Inquiry that Mills, or someone close to her, had played a recording of Sir Paul McCartney singing down the phone following an argument in 2001. He refused to reveal his source [...]

Piers Morgan admits listening to tape of Heather Mills’ voicemail messages

Former Daily Mirror and News of the World editor Piers Morgan admitted to the Leveson Inquiry that he listened to the tape of a celebrity couple’s voicemail. Morgan, giving evidence via videolink from Los Angeles, admitted after some questioning from Robert Jay QC, the Inquiry counsel, that he was played a tape of a voicemail [...]
